Output 838b3d4f64f60556d4d86c5e71161c9d6eca425b1ae25170a4e768591d02c129:0

value
1693890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e84eb2ab86aed5b23f07b8ae666de21d6453d4 OP_EQUAL
address
3CFsvc7xUL1zjcUXopm3EMtEPpytKc15QE
transaction
838b3d4f64f60556d4d86c5e71161c9d6eca425b1ae25170a4e768591d02c129
spent
true